Skoda Yeti Car Reviews

The Yeti is the fifth new model produced by Skoda since the takeover by Volkswagen and is perhaps the most daring as it ventures into new territory looking to combine the rugged strength of an off-roader with the practicality and running costs of a hatchback.

Skoda Yeti Overview

The Skoda Yeti mixes the lofty perch of a Sport Utility Vehicle with the environmental footprint and practicality of a hatchback. It comes with either front-wheel or four-wheel-drive, although Skoda expects the majority of UK buyers to opt for two-wheel drive variants.

Four-wheel drive Yetis are powered by three versions of the 2.0-litre TDI diesel engine with 108bhp, 138bhp and 168bhp, plus a 158bhp 1.8 TSI petrol unit. The 108bhp 2.0 TDI engine - which is expected to be the best seller - is also available in two-wheel drive versions, along with a lively new 103bhp 1.2 TSI unit.

Background

The Skoda Yeti is a small/medium 4x4 which arrived to the market in 2009 so the Yeti is still a very fresh creation. It was created in an attempt on Skoda’s part to enter the huge 4x4 market and has been received well, achieving the Family Car of the Year title in the Top Gear Magazine as well as being placed in highly in the 2010 European Car of the Year awards.

The Yeti is still in its first generation and is available with four trim levels to the UK market: the E, S, SE and Elegance trim levels.
